The Beginning and History of Cashmere: A Short Overview



While numerous might see cashmere as an easy luxury, its history is soaked in abundant social tradition. Originating from the Kashmir area in India, cashmere wool has been produced for thousands of years. The fiber is acquired from the soft undercoat of cashmere goats, collected throughout their molting period. As a precious commodity, it was traded along the Silk Roadway, ending up being highly valued in Europe in the 18th century. The name 'cashmere' is an old English derivation of Kashmir. Despite its international appeal, the bulk of cashmere production still continues to be in Asia, particularly China and Mongolia. This historical journey highlights the cultural relevance of cashmere, changing it from a local specialized to a global deluxe.

Translating the Top Quality and Price: Why Is Cashmere so Expensive?



Cashmere stems from the great undercoat of the cashmere goat, with each goat creating a plain 150 grams every year. The handling of raw cashmere requires both time and experience, with the fibers needing to be carefully arranged, cleaned, and rotated. These factors integrated make cashmere a pricy yet very popular asset in the world of style.

Taking Care Of Your Cashmere: Maintenance and Preservation Tips



Guaranteeing the durability of cashmere garments requires particular care and attention. These valued possessions should not be thrown right into the washing device with routine washing. Rather, hand cleaning with mild, pH-neutral soap in warm water is advised. After washing, they need to not be wrung out. Rather, they must be delicately pushed in between towels to absorb excess water, then laid level to completely dry. Regular cleaning with a cashmere comb can stop pilling.
